
手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定现在的AI智能体不再只是陪聊的机器人了它们正朝着“自主执行者”进化。能不能灵活使用工具是衡量一个智能体聪不聪明的关键。而OpenClaw的Skills系统正是让AI学会用工具的核心底座。和那些简单的函数调用不一样OpenClaw这套东西用的是AgentSkills的标准。它把各种命令行工具、API接口或者脚本统统打包成AI能听懂、能指挥的“技能包”。配合ClawHub的共享库和严格的权限管理OpenClaw直接整出了一套企业级的工具玩法。接下来我会带你拆解OpenClaw Skills的设计思路、怎么加载、怎么配、以及如何保安全帮你做出一款真正靠谱的AI助手。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定一、啥是Skill说白了就是智能体的“能力补丁”在OpenClaw的世界里一个Skill其实就是一个文件夹里面通常装着SKILL.md这就是说明书开头有一段YAML格式的数据后面跟着具体怎么用。可选的各种脚本、二进制程序或者配置模板。比如有个叫image-lab的技能它的活儿是调Gemini或DALL·E来画图。它的底气是有GEMINI_API_KEY和gemini这个命令行工具。它的用法是你可以直接对它喊/image-lab 帮我画只猫或者干脆让AI根据聊天内容自己决定要不要动用它。简单来说Skill就像是一份详细的“职场说明书”它告诉AI我能帮上什么忙功能描述。我上岗需要啥装备比如特定的软件、环境变量或配置。怎么指使我干活指令格式、参数怎么传。普罗大众能不能直接点名让我干活用户调用权限。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定二、技能怎么加载四级排队按级听令OpenClaw会从四个地方搜罗技能而且是有优先级的谁的官大听谁的技能来源存放地优先级派什么用场Workspace Skills工作区/skills⭐⭐⭐ 最高给某个特定AI开的小灶项目专用工具Managed/Local Skills~/.openclaw/skills⭐⭐ 中这台电脑上所有AI都能用的工具Plugin Skills插件里的skills/目录⭐⭐ 中跟着插件一起装进来的比如企业微信插件带的通知技能Bundled Skills软件自带的⭐ 最低像网页总结、浏览器这些最基础的功能要是两个地方都有同名的技能官职高优先级高的那个会把低职级的顶掉。如果你有特别想加的文件夹也能在配置里通过extraDirs强行塞进去。代码语言JavaScript{ skills: { load: { extraDirs: [/opt/company-ai/skills] } } }手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定三、手把手看懂SKILL.md怎么写3.1 必填的基本信息代码语言JavaScript--- name: image-lab description: 通过特定工作流生成或编辑图片 --- # 使用说明 记得用 {baseDir} 来定位这个技能自己的文件夹。 调用 gemini 命令行时参数得这么写...3.2 进阶版的元数据配置代码语言JavaScriptmetadata: { openclaw: { emoji: ️, homepage: 技能主页地址, user-invocable: true, disable-model-invocation: false, requires: { bins: [gemini], env: [GEMINI_API_KEY], config: [agents.imageModel] }, primaryEnv: GEMINI_API_KEY, install: [ { kind: brew, formula: gemini-cli, bins: [gemini] } ] } }这几个字段挺关键user-invocable决定了能不能在聊天框里搜到它requires就像是岗前体检如果环境里缺了某个软件或配置这个技能就直接罢工不干了省得报错install还能给macOS用户提供一键安装的福利。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定四、门槛检查别等出了事才后悔OpenClaw在每次启动的时候都会把技能挨个儿检查一遍看看运行环境稳不稳代码语言JavaScriptrequires: bins: [uv, docker] # 必须得有这两个软件 anyBins: [ffmpeg, magick] # 这两个至少得有一个 env: [AWS_ACCESS_KEY_ID] # 密钥得配好 config: [browser.enabled] # 设置里得开启这个开关 os: [darwin, linux] # 只有mac和linux能玩Windows歇菜这么做的好处很明显不会因为少装了个东西就导致运行时直接崩掉系统会自动把不适配的技能藏起来还会贴心地告诉你该去装啥。要是你把AI关进Docker沙盒里跑那这些软件在你的电脑里和容器里都得准备好才行。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定五、定制化控制你的地盘你做主通过修改~/.openclaw/openclaw.json你可以精准拿捏每一个技能的脾气代码语言JavaScript{ skills: { entries: { image-lab: { enabled: true, apiKey: 你的密钥, env: { GEMINI_API_KEY: 你的密钥 }, config: { model: gemini-1.5-flash } }, sag: { enabled: false } // 看着不爽直接封印 }, allowBundled: [browser, summarize] // 只让系统自带的这两个活儿通过 } }这里的注入机制很讲究密钥只在干活儿那一瞬间塞进内存干完活儿立刻抹除主打一个安全。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定六、ClawHub大伙儿的技能百宝箱ClawHub是官方搭的一个台子上面有成千上万个好玩的技能等你挑。你可以像逛超市一样浏览然后一键同步到本地。常用的命令也就这几个代码语言JavaScript# 给当前工作区装个新技能 openclaw skills install image-lab # 把装好的技能全都升个级 openclaw skills update --all手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定七、安全准则信任是需要边界的对于外面拿回来的技能OpenClaw默认都是“怀疑态度”别乱装所有的技能都是代码你不认识的代码就有风险。启用前最好扫一眼SKILL.md和里面的脚本。限死路径防止有些技能通过一些花招访问你电脑里不该看的文件。关进笼子危险动作比如写文件、联网最好扔进Docker容器里跑。密钥隔离技能拿到的Key只在它那一亩三分地里管用别想跑出来污染全局。一句话生产环境只用审过的技能且必须配合沙盒。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定八、Token开销技能多了也费钱每开一个技能AI的“大脑”里就得记下一段长长的技能描述这会消耗不少Token。大概算一下加10个技能每次对话可能就要多掏几百个Token的钱。所以优化建议是没用的赶紧关掉描述写得短小精悍点别整那些没用的长篇大论。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定九、进阶玩法多AI管理与远程节点如果你的AI有好几个每个可以配一套独立的技能包。甚至你有一台Mac在远程跑着Linux这边也能调用Mac上的专属工具比如编译代码只要连上网天涯若比邻。手把手教你一键部署OpenClaw连接微信、QQ、飞书、钉钉等1分钟全搞定十、实战操练自己动手做一个第一步建个窝。mkdir -p ~/.openclaw/skills/my-crm cd ~/.openclaw/skills/my-crm第二步写说明书。--- name: my-crm description: 帮我查查公司内部CRM里的客户信息 metadata: { openclaw: { requires: { env: [CRM_API_KEY] }, primaryEnv: CRM_API_KEY } } --- 你就用 curl 去调那个 https://crm.example.com/api/v1 接口就行记得带上 API Key。第三步配好密钥。{ skills: { entries: { my-crm: { apiKey: 你的CRM密钥 } } } }第四步开聊。你可以直接发问“帮我看看老王的订单状态”。结语让能力伴随智能一起生长OpenClaw的这套系统让AI不再只是耍嘴皮子。它提供了一套能组合、能变通的能力框架。只要你懂点配置任何复杂的工具都能变成AI手里的“瑞士军刀”。以后AI助手不再是一个死板的模型而是一个能随时加装新模块的进化体。最后再啰嗦一句技能虽好安全第一。给AI能力的也要给它划清界限。